Ghabu
Ghabu is a village in Khanaqin District, Diyala Province. Ghabu is situated nearby to the village Ahmad Abd al Ali, as well as near Ahmad Abdul Ali.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Sadiyah
Town
Sadiyah is a town in Diyala Governorate, Iraq. It is located near the Diyala River 8 km south of Jalawla. The town is populated by Arabs, Kurds and Turkmens. Sadiyah is situated 6 km east of Ghabu.
